1. Start with the correct geographic brief
Bosseo’s public Legal News description refers to matching coverage to a firm’s practice areas and state. For a firm serving Mount Hope, the geographic brief should distinguish the town from Orange County and from broader New York coverage. A story can be relevant to New York law without being specifically about Mount Hope. Conversely, a county-level event may matter to a local practice even when the town is not named. The Census record identifies Mount Hope as a municipal town in Orange County; it does not show where prospective clients search, where cases arise or which geographic areas the firm serves.
Recommended approach
Ask Bosseo how the proposed coverage would handle Mount Hope, Orange County and the firm’s wider New York service area. Review whether each page should use a town reference, a county reference, a statewide legal development or no local reference at all. Do not approve a page merely because it contains the town name; approve it when the story and attorney explanation are genuinely useful to the people the firm serves.
